SRPF Maharashtra Salary Structure & Basic Pay
The State Reserve Police Force (SRPF) is a specialized armed police unit in Maharashtra. Understanding the SRPF salary per month is essential for candidates appearing for police recruitment exams.
SRPF Salary Per Month (2026 Rates)
The SRPF starting salary is based on Pay Level 3 of the 7th Pay Commission. A newly recruited constable receives a basic pay of ₹21,700. When combined with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and other perks, the gross salary is between ₹40,720 and ₹47,960.

SRPF Salary After 5 and 10 Years
An SRPF constable gets an annual 3% basic pay increment along with standard DA hikes. Thus, the SRPF salary after 5 years can easily reach an in-hand take-home of ₹45,000 to ₹50,000 per month.
Following the same progression, the SRPF salary after 10 years of service usually surpasses a basic pay barrier that, combined with promotions to Head Constable, brings the monthly in-hand wage above ₹60,000.
SRPF Training Salary Per Month
During their initial training period, recruits are paid a standard monthly amount. The SRPF training salary per month comprises the basic pay of ₹21,700 and the prevailing DA. Full field allowances like HRA and risk pay are initiated after they get their official posting.
SRPF vs Police Constable Salary
While the base structure of SRPF vs Police Constable salaries is identical (both start at Level 3, ₹21,700), the actual payments vary on the field. SRPF units frequently engage in outstation duties which grant them a daily allowance, often boosting their gross income slightly higher than standard station constables.
